Size And Weight
Thermal imaging scopes are large and heavy. The average weight of a thermal scope for a rifle scope is around 2 pounds. Lightweight thermals weigh between 1-1.5 pounds, which is equivalent to conventional morning rifle scopes. While thermals may be around the same length of conventional rifle scopes, and even smaller, the internal components needed to create thermal imaging makes them wider. Their weight and size will influence your hunting or tactical weapon as well as scope system.
A compact and lightweight option may be to consider a clip-on system. Not only does it shed size and weight, they’re made to work on top of your daytime scope and are easily removed and attached.
Operation Range
Thermals can offer more than 1000 yards of detection range for targets regardless of day as well as night conditions. However the distance that you are able to recognize and pinpoint what you are looking for will be considerably shorter.
These ranges will vary between manufacturers, models, and quality. The thermal detector’s sensitivity will be the most important factor you be looking into. An increase in magnification may help quickly identify and locate a faraway target, but it could also result in poor pixelage resulting in a pixelated image. Night Vision
Night vision is achieved by the process of taking light or reflections of light and intensifying them into a crystal clear image.
Therefore, it needs some sort of ambient light for its operation.
If you’re shooting at night, the moonlight and stars usually provide enough light. Newer models come with infrared illuminations that function as flashlights for the scope but aren’t visible to the naked eye.
If you’re browsing the market for night vision optics You’ll find different classifications for them.- Gen Iand II, or III. Simply put, the more the level of the generation, the higher the quality.
You’ll also see a newer classification of night vision scopes known as Digital Night Vision.
The standard night vision display is traditional black and green colors, as the new digital night vision is usually presented in white and black in the LCD display.

Thermal Imaging
Thermal scopes detect radiation or heat given off by any living object. The thermal imaging process uses a particular type of lens that concentrates at infrared light and creates an image known as a thermogram. How Long does a Thermal Scope Last?
In the on average thermal scopes run for about eight hours on one charge. Different models last from 2 to 10 hours. In recent times, ATN has managed to create ultra-low consumption thermal scopes that can provide more than 10 hours of continuous use.

What is the distance that Thermal Rifle Scopes View?
How far thermal rifle scopes can see is contingent on factors like resolution as well as magnification levels. The majority of entry-level thermals can detect heat signatures at 1,000+ yards. The most advanced thermals can detect past 4,000 yards, but target identification is another matter.
Can You Use Thermal Scope in Daylight?
In contrast to night vision scopes, you can also use the thermal scope throughout the day without damaging components. Instead of intensifying light, thermal scopes read heat signatures.
